Mardi Gras dates back thousands of years to pagan Roman festivals of spring and fertility but evolved into a religious festival with the influence of Christianity. Instead of abandoning the Roman traditions, the festival and parties, also called Carnival in different parts of the world, became a perfect prelude to Lent. Some call it Carnival, but in New Orleans the festive celebration is called Mardi Gras, and it's always a party--a big party. The season of Carnival starts on the Feast of the Epiphany, January 6, and culminates on the day before Ash Wednesday, otherwise known as "Fat Tuesday," which in French is "Mardi Gras." Bacchus Bash: A big all-day Mardi Gras block party on Super Sunday (the Sunday before Mardi Gras) featuring live music, DJs, and VIP open bar ticket options. Orpheuscapade: A black-tie affair hosted at the Convention Center, with table seating, drink set-ups, and up-close parade viewing.
